Mark Goettle 51, Bismarck, formerly of Donnybrook, died Monday , October 27, 2008 in his home.

Mark Allen Goettle was born on February 8, 1957, a son of Dale and Betty (Limke) Goettle in Kenmare, ND. He was raised and educated in the Donnybrook area.

On November 19, 1974, Mark enlisted into the United States Navy. He proudly served his country aboard the USS Goldsborough until his honorable discharge on May 9, 1978, when he enlisted into the Naval Reserve until being honorably discharged November 18, 1980.

Mark was once married to Roxanne Little, to this union was three children, Talica, Dustin and Bo.

Mark worked as a custodian in California, and throughout North Dakota, settling in Bismarck, ND. He enjoyed working with his dad on the family farm, and spending time with family outdoors.
